Agricultural industry security is the foundation of national economic security. China is among the countries with a higher degree of openness of agriculture and agro-products. As the extent of foreign capital's participation expands, the security of agriculture will face greater challenge. The research of effects of foreign capital on China's agricultural industry security is of guiding significance to reasonably assess the utilization efficiency and develop foreign investment attraction policies of agriculture.This thesis combines qualitative analysis with quantitative analysis, and complementarily uses empirical study and case study, to investigate in depth the mechanism, effects and path of foreign direct investment affecting China's agricultural industry security. In the assessment of agricultural industry security and the empirical study of its indicators, DEA, factor analysis, entropy measure, fuzzy comprehensive evaluation method and other statistical methods are taken to compensate the flaw of subjectivity of traditional methods.Firstly, a summary and review of domestic and foreign research on foreign capital and China's agricultural industry is carried out. This thesis defines the content of agricultural industry security referring to the previous views. Then it briefly introduces the development status of China's agricultural foreign direct investment, and analyses the channels through which foreign direct investment affects China's agricultural industry security. Next, an indicator system of the evaluation of China's agricultural industry security is built. On this basis, this thesis empirically analyses the effects of foreign direct investment on China's agricultural industry security. Finally this thesis selects the soybean industry for a case study. From the perspective of industry chain, this thesis analyses the effects of foreign multinational companies on China's agricultural industry security.Following conclusions can be drawn in this thesis:(1) It's necessary to study agricultural industry security from the perspective of the security of the entire agricultural chain. Agricultural industry security includes three aspects:sustainable development ability, international competitiveness and industrial control. (2) Foreign direct investment mainly affects agricultural industry security through capital extrusion, technological control, trade dependence, environmental destruction and resource robbery. (3) Empirical results suggest that foreign direct investment has an insignificant positive effect on China's agricultural sustainable development ability, a significant negative effect on China's agricultural international competitiveness. (4) Using various strategies, foreign multinational companies dragged China's soybean industry to the brink of danger.
